Wizard: I Can Refine Everything

Chapter 77: Beast Origin



Although Richard doesn't have high requirements for his laboratory, the conditions of this cave are indeed somewhat poor.

Towering stalactites, constantly dripping water, mushrooms and moss growing in the corners, and the spores diffusing in the air—these things are a bit too dreadful for a laboratory.

Richard's spiritual power surged out from within, instantly covering the entire cave. Under the probe of spiritual power, the intricate erosion paths and tiny cracks in the cave walls were all visible at a glance.

"It's fine, the overall structure is quite stable."

Richard took the Balancing Hand from his pocket and inserted the staff's end into the stone beneath his feet.

The next moment, lines of Magic Power spread like dodder, centering on the Balancing Hand and surging outward like a tide. On these "Magic Branches," runes slowly inscribed into the stone walls, like fruits.

Before long, the Magic Power lines covered the entire cave, and the runes covered the entire cave as well.

Richard flicked his finger slightly, and a fireball with an energy of a thousand shot from his fingertip, colliding with the cave wall like a meteor.

Boom!

The flames scattered.

After the flames vanished, the spot where the fireball exploded remained intact, with only a few runes slightly dim.

"Not bad, my skills haven't declined despite such a long break."

Richard smiled a bit self-contentedly, then lightly snapped his fingers.

In the next instant, invisible Wind Element was summoned by Magic Power. The gathered Wind Element danced in the air like a flock of birds, swiftly slicing the towering stalactite pillars into pieces. The moss and fungi growing in the corners were also swept into the air.

With a wave of Richard's hand, the Wind Elements gathered together, forming a gust of hurricane, taking the shattered stalactite pieces out of the cave.

Seeing the leveled floor and ceiling, Richard nodded in satisfaction.

"This looks much better."

With the laboratory organized, Richard snapped his fingers again.

This time, a complex Magic Array unfolded in the air, forming a pitch-black hole. Richard reached into the hole, and shortly after, he pulled out a snake head.

Richard's sealing space had no energy, and this space would continuously extract the energy from those sealed within to maintain its operation. The sealed disaster giant snake was already heavily injured, and the extraction from the sealing space almost killed it.

Even with Richard opening the seal now, it was difficult for the snake to crawl out, forcing Richard to pull it out himself.

But looking at the enormous snake head before him, Richard shook his head in dissatisfaction.

"No, it's still too big."

The disaster giant snake's head was as tall as a three-story building—such a massive thing would be somewhat inconvenient for research.

Richard patted the big snake's head and used a Spiritual Message to say, "Material, shrink down. If you don't shrink, I'll have to chop you up."

The snake's eyes half-opened, its gigantic tongue flicking gently.

"Food, you will eventually be devoured by us."

"Hmm?"

Richard furrowed his brows, and a terrifying energy wave brewed within the Balancing Hand he held.

"Research material, I'll say it again. Shrink down, or I'll chop you up. If you think death can resurrect you, so death doesn't matter, you can try to see if you can truly die by my hands."

As he spoke, the icy menace emanating from Richard almost brought the cave's temperature down to freezing point.

Richard was a gentle wizard, but this didn't mean he was a weak wizard. On the contrary, after mastering Life Rules, Richard could easily render a flesh creature unable to live or die.

He didn't do this simply because he found it uninteresting. But if reality required such methods, he wouldn't mind doing it.

The snake flicked its tongue, a glint of disdain flashing in its golden eyes.

Richard expressionlessly waved his magic wand, and in the next moment, the snake's Life Energy began to riot.

At this moment, already suffering from injuries and energy extraction, the snake was powerless against Richard's Power. As its Life Energy rioted, every cell in the snake's body throbbed incessantly. This extreme pain flooded the snake's thinking organ like a deluge.

But strangely enough, the disaster giant snake showed no reaction.

Richard watched with furrowed brows almost knotting together. The snake's muscles continuously twitching and convulsing proved its Life Energy was indeed rioting. But the snake's tranquil response as if a breeze brushed its face surprised him.

"No pain perception? That's not right."

Richard waved his magic wand again, this time launching a mental attack. The tidal spiritual power invaded the giant snake's soul, but facing the soul-rending agony, the snake still had no reaction.

Its golden slit pupils gazed calmly at Richard.

As if saying, "Is that all? Is that all?"

"Alright, I indeed underestimated you."

Richard looked at the snake with a sullen face, then thrust his right hand into his abdomen, pulling out a crystal-like object.

In the center of the crystal, a golden flame was constantly burning.

"This was originally for jinxing people, but since you show no respect, using it on you is not a loss."

The crystal gradually dissipated, and the sealed golden flame began interacting with the world. The moment the flame met the air, the giant snake's pupils constricted sharply, its entire body instinctively retreating.

The beast's intuition told it that this thing could really kill it.

Richard's face bore a sinister smile, "Why are you retreating? Weren't you just unafraid of being scalded by boiling water like a dead pig?" he said, gripping tightly. A Magic Hand grabbed the snake's head, forcefully pressing it towards the Miracle Fire.

"Continue, huh?"

The catastrophic big snake watched the flames of its body writhing madly, but even with the rule power unable to resist, how could it escape Richard's full-strength release of the Magic Hand.

Finally, the snake transmitted a spiritual message.

"Stop! Stop! I'll shrink, just don't come any closer!"

"Oh, now you're yielding?"

Richard glared at the snake, stopping the Magic Hand to reseal the flames. Although using the Miracle Fire requires burning the soul, maintaining the Miracle Fire just needs energy. From Richard's tests, before the Miracle Fire reaches a certain size, a sealing plus energy supply is enough to keep the Miracle Fire in a balanced state.

The snake looked fearfully at the Miracle Fire, its body shrinking slowly like it was reducing in size, eventually turning into a snake only a few dozen meters long.

Compared to its previously hundreds-of-meters-long giant form, this size was much more convenient for study.

But before the research, Richard thought it would be better to ask some questions first.

"Subject, I have a few questions I need to ask you, you'd better answer truthfully."

The snake flicked its tongue, the fear gradually fading from its eyes.

"Fodder, everything you do is in vain. You are destined to be devoured by us."

"Is that so?" Richard said expressionlessly, "Then how about I destroy you first?"

The snake's flicked tongue stiffened suddenly, and it replied, "Fodder, what do you want to ask?"

"You can resurrect, right."

"Yes."

"What preparations do you need for resurrection? Explain the principle behind your resurrection."

"...I don't understand what you mean. Resurrection requires no preparation; any Beast King that dies outside the Beast Origin will resurrect within the Beast Origin."

"No preparation needed?" Richard was slightly stunned, a trace of amazement flashing across his face.

"So it's truly a special rule! Then what's the deal with your invasion of this world?"

"Predation."

"Predation?"

Richard was again taken aback; he could tell that the snake in front of him was not lying.

"Is there no food in your world?"

"The Beast Origin has food, what does us coming to these places to hunt have to do with it?"

"...No problem."

In the eyes of these Magic Beasts, swarms of Four-Eyed People were no different from swarms of beasts. Since they were in the world of the Four-Eyed People, it was quite normal to snack a bit and adjust their taste.

"Have you seen other Race's World Masters? Like Undead Creatures or Elemental Creatures."

"I've heard of them, but I've never seen them."

"Heard of them?" Richard knew vital information was coming, he quickly asked, "What have you heard?"

"I once heard other Beast Kings say that sometimes strange creatures come into our world."

"Come into your world? Have you never had wars?"

"Wars? What a strange thing."

Though the spiritual message could convert words into meanings directly letting the other party understand, this understanding was merely knowing the meaning. Facing those never-heard concepts, creatures would still feel confused.

A race that never slept couldn't understand sleep, and elementals without flesh could hardly understand what flesh really was.

"Alright, I get it now."

Richard rubbed his forehead, a vague hypothesis forming in his mind. A world capable of producing multiple World Lord Level Magic Beasts, often having creatures from other worlds entering, yet never having wars.

"Could it be that the world colliding with this one is a large world?"

From the current situation, a large world seemed to be the most plausible explanation. It was normal for regional elemental polarization to appear inside a large world, for example, the Extreme North of the Wizard World could be seen as a Water Element-biased region.

A normal large world spawning an Elemental Lord in such an elemental-biased region was not unusual.

In fact, during the Enlightenment period, the Wizard World once had a tribe of elemental creatures.

And a large world with a wide enough area could also give birth to World Lord Level undead. For a typical Miniature World or Small World, it might be challenging to satisfy the conditions. But for a large world, the conditions to give birth to World Lord Level undead were not stringent.

"The only question now is, where did these worlds with different rules converging come from? And why can't I open the passage to the Secret Realm?"

According to the Control Bureau's investigation, the regions where the world convergence occurred had indeed different rules. Could it be that within this "Beast Origin" world, the internal rules vary?

"This is getting more and more interesting."

Richard's face carried an excited smile, the unsolvable problem hadn't brought him frustration; on the contrary, he was full of fighting spirit.

As a Wizard, exploring the unknown was his instinct.

Suddenly, he looked at the catastrophic big snake beside him, the smile on his face made the snake shiver a little with cold.

"Kekeke, the questions are over, next is the decryption phase. Let me see what secrets are hidden inside your body."
